Operating parameters
The operating parameters can be set in the appropriate menus and are summarized in the following table:
Summary of parameters. Setting ranges and factory (default) configuration
No.
Parameter
Description
Setting range
Factory (default)
configuration
1
Language
The language in which text will be shown on the LCD display
I-E-F-D-ES-P-NL
ITALIAN
2
Date/Time
Used to manage the disinfection phase and log entries.
DD/MM/YY
01/01/2005
3
Change Time
Daylight saving time setting
EUR.=(1)
NO=(2)
EUROPE
4
D device “BUS
ID”
Number that identifies the appliance among those connected to
the bus
0 to 255
001
5
SET_MAX
Sets the maximum temperature limit: to protect the system.
None of the SET values must exceed SET MAX
+50°C to 90°C
65°C
6
SET1
Setpoint for Tf (flow temperature) during the adjustment phase
+20°C to 85°C
45°C
7
SET2
Setpoint for Tf (flow temperature) during the disinfection phase
+40°C to 85°C
60°C
8
SET3
Setpoint for Tr (return temperature) during the disinfection phase
In the case of programs 1B or 2 if a value lower than 50°C is set the
message “disinfection not completed” will be displayed
+40°C to 85°C
57°C
9
Presence of
return probe
(Recirculation
probe)
The return probe is the analogue type (NTC)
NO=absent
YES=present
YES
10
Program
PGRM
To modify the operating parameters for managing the disinfection
phase
PRGM 0 =0
PRGM 1A=1
PRGM 1B=2
PRGM 2 =3
2
11
ProgDay
Disinfection is carried out on the selected days only. Programming
is by the week
1 2 3 4 5 6 7
1 2 3 4 5 6 7
12
TIME ON
Start time for scheduled disinfection
HH:MM
02:00
13
TIME OFF
End time for scheduled disinfection
HH:MM
03:00
14
tWAIT
Represents the time considered necessary for the system to bring
the return water to a temperature above SET3
1 to 255 min
002 min
15
tMIN
The minimum time for which the temperature of the flow probe (in
the case of program 1A) or return probe (in the case of programs
1B or 2) must remain above the setpoint selected for disinfection so
that it will be completed successfully.
0 to 254 min
(max. 4h 14 min)
030 min
16
tFLUX
Duration of the flushing phase that will start automatically when a
disinfection phase is completed
0 to 2550 s
in 10 s steps
000 s
17
tPLAY
Delay due to gap in mechanical components during actuator
movement, until the internal obturator starts to move in the opposite
direction
1 to 255 s
in 1 s steps
003 s
18
tMOTOR
Time required for the actuator to change the valve from the fully
closed to the fully open position
8 to 320 s
in 2 s steps
050 s
19
SETSH
Setpoint for Tf (flow temperature) during shock phase
+30°C to 85°C
60°C
20
tSH
Duration of thermal shock phase to be started manually by the user 1 to 4320 min
005 min
21
Countdown
Countdown before activating thermal shock
0 to 999 min
0001 min
22
Activate
countdown
Enables activation of countdown before thermal shock
NO= not active
YES=active
NO
